Sure enough, Wan Jinyou went on to tell a very sorrowful story.

He claimed that his grandson had leukemia and required expensive medical treatment daily. Their family had already sold off all their assets, but it still wasn’t enough to cover the medical expenses. With no other options left, he was forced to sell this family heirloom—wild ginseng—with a heavy heart.

Lin Chuan knew the man was making up the story, but he remained silent, quietly watching his performance without exposing him.

Just then, there was a knock on the conference room door.

Xu Manli led in a middle-aged man wearing glasses.

“President Lu.” The man greeted Lu Chaoge politely.

Lu Chaoge immediately stood up and introduced him to Wan Jinyou. “Mr. Wan, this is Director Guo Huaide from our company’s R&D department. He holds a Ph.D. from Yanjing University of Traditional Chinese Medicine.”

Wan Jinyou and Guo Huaide exchanged nods.

“Director Guo, this gentleman has brought in a century-old wild ginseng. Please help us authenticate it,” Lu Chaoge explained.

Guo Huaide simply nodded and said, “Alright.”

It was evident that Director Guo was a straight-laced professional who had no interest in unnecessary pleasantries.

Lu Chaoge then turned to Wan Jinyou again. “Mr. Wan, please hand over the ginseng to Director Guo. As long as the authentication checks out, we will transfer the payment immediately.”

Wan Jinyou clutched the wooden box tightly, reluctant to let go.

Lu Chaoge wasn’t in a hurry either. She took her time sipping tea.

In the end, Wan Jinyou gritted his teeth and handed the wooden box to Guo Huaide.

Guo Huaide didn’t open it right away. Instead, he first took out a pair of white gloves from his pocket and carefully put them on before cautiously lifting the lid of the wooden box.

The moment the lid was lifted, a faint medicinal fragrance wafted through the air.

Lu Chaoge and Xu Manli, curious, leaned in for a closer look.

Inside the box lay a wild ginseng about fifteen to sixteen centimeters long.

The ginseng had a twisted, knotted appearance, making it look quite valuable.

Guo Huaide picked it up, sniffed it, and examined it from different angles.

“Director Guo, is this really a century-old wild ginseng?” Xu Manli, dressed in a red office-lady uniform, asked curiously. This was her first time seeing such an old ginseng, and she was fascinated.

Guo Huaide furrowed his brows slightly. “From the appearance, there doesn’t seem to be an issue. However, to determine its medicinal properties, we need to slice it for further examination before we can be sure…”

Before he could finish his sentence, Wan Jinyou suddenly snatched the ginseng back. “I’m not selling it anymore!”

The three of them were stunned.

“Mr. Wan, what do you mean by this?” Lu Chaoge looked at Wan Jinyou with confusion.

“What do I mean? What did you just say? You want to slice it for testing?” Wan Jinyou glared at her unhappily.

Lu Chaoge quickly explained, “Mr. Wan, we can’t determine the authenticity of the ginseng just by looking at it. That’s why we need to cut a small piece for verification before making a final decision.”

“What are you implying? Are you saying I’m trying to scam you with a fake ginseng? Is that it?” Wan Jinyou acted as if he had been deeply insulted, instantly flying into a rage.

Lu Chaoge hurriedly waved her hands. “Mr. Wan, you’ve misunderstood. We’re not doubting you. It’s just that this ginseng is very expensive, so we must follow our company’s procedures…”

“What nonsense procedures? I think you’re all illiterate! Wild ginseng must be kept intact to preserve its medicinal properties. If you slice it up and then decide not to buy it, who else am I supposed to sell it to?”

Wan Jinyou spoke with utter rudeness, even going so far as to call them illiterate.

Lu Chaoge didn’t take offense and continued explaining patiently. “Mr. Wan, don’t worry. We only need to take a tiny sample from the root hairs. It won’t affect its medicinal value.”

“Hah! You business people are as cunning as foxes. Do you really think I’d fall for that? I’ve lived for over seventy years—I’d have wasted my life if I still got fooled this easily! If you cut my ginseng, it will lose a significant portion of its value. Other than selling it to you at a low price, what other choice do I have?”

Wan Jinyou put on a knowing expression as if he had completely seen through their tactics and refused to listen to her explanation.

Seeing no way to persuade him, Lu Chaoge could only ask helplessly, “Then what do you suggest we do to ease your concerns?”

Wan Jinyou slammed the table. “It’s simple. If you want it, pay me upfront—five million, take it or leave it. If you’re not buying, I’ll walk away right now. Do you think I’ll have trouble finding another buyer for such a treasure?”

Lu Chaoge couldn’t help but chuckle and shake her head. “Mr. Wan, five million isn’t a small amount. You have to let us verify the goods. Otherwise, it wouldn’t be fair to us.”

Wan Jinyou sneered and stood up. “Since you don’t trust me, then forget it. I’ll find another buyer. Goodbye.”

With that, he turned to leave with the box in his arms.

“Mr. Wan, please wait,” Lu Chaoge called out immediately.

Wan Jinyou frowned. “Young lady, you’re so troublesome. You don’t want to buy, yet you won’t let me leave. What do you want? Are you planning to rob me?”

Lu Chaoge looked at Wan Jinyou, then at the wooden box in his hands. After pondering for a moment, she finally spoke again, “Alright, we’ll buy your wild ginseng.”

Only then did Wan Jinyou’s expression soften. “That’s more like it. Business is built on trust. You trust me, I trust you. Pay the money, take the goods.”

Lu Chaoge turned to Xu Manli. “Manli, take Mr. Wan to the finance department for the transaction.”

“Yes,” Xu Manli responded and was about to lead Wan Jinyou away.

“Stop!”

At that moment, Lin Chuan, who had been silent all along, suddenly spoke.

Everyone turned to look at him.

“What’s wrong?” Lu Chaoge asked in confusion.

Lin Chuan slowly stood up and walked over to her. “Are you so rich that you don’t know where to spend your money? If that’s the case, why don’t you give me a few million to spend instead?”

“Stop fooling around. I’m handling serious business here,” Lu Chaoge frowned, thinking he was just joking again. She inwardly blamed him for not knowing when to stop messing around.

Lin Chuan’s playful expression disappeared. “Who’s joking? Instead of giving money to a scammer, you might as well give it to me. At least that way, the money stays in the family.”

“Who are you calling a scammer?” Wan Jinyou immediately caught on to his insinuation and stepped forward, demanding an explanation.

“Oh, so you’re admitting it yourself? That’s right, I was talking about you. You old fraud, how dare you try to scam my fiancée in front of me? Do you have a death wish?” Lin Chuan shot back without hesitation.

Wan Jinyou turned red with rage and pointed a trembling finger at him. “You little brat, I let you off earlier when you hit me, but now you’re going too far!”

Seeing him raise a finger at his face, Lin Chuan’s eyes narrowed, and an ominous aura radiated from him.

Sensing the sudden change, Lu Chaoge quickly stepped in to hold him back. “Lin Chuan, calm down. Don’t jump to conclusions…”

“That ginseng is fake! You idiot, can’t you tell the difference between good and bad people?” Lin Chuan was exasperated that she was still trying to stop him.
